Factors to Consider

Size of the Hallway

The size of your hallway will significantly impact your choice of ceiling lights. Suppose your hallway is small, then installing large chandeliers or pendant lights may overwhelm the area. Alternatively, flush mount ceiling lights or track lighting could be a better fit. If your hallway is more significant, a combination of different types of lighting, such as cove lighting or recessed lighting, may work best.

Height of the Ceiling

In addition to the size of the hallway, the height of the ceiling is also a crucial factor to consider when choosing ceiling lights. For example, low ceilings require less intrusive fixtures, while high ceilings allow for more grandiose options.

Style and Design

The style and design of your ceiling lights can significantly impact your hallway’s overall look and feel. Pendant lights or chandeliers can add a touch of elegance and sophistication, while modern fixtures can create a contemporary ambiance. You may also consider matching your ceiling lights with other lighting fixtures in your home for a cohesive look.

Function

It’s essential to consider the function of your hallway when choosing ceiling lights. Do you want to create a dramatic entrance with bright lights, or do you prefer a softer illumination that creates a cozy ambiance? Do you need task lighting for artwork or wall decor along your hallway? The function of your hallway will determine the brightness and temperature of the lightbulbs you choose as well.

Types of Ceiling Lights

Chandeliers

Chandeliers are elegant fixtures that add a touch of grandeur to any space, including hallways. They come in various sizes and styles, from simple and modern to ornate and traditional. When selecting a chandelier, consider the height of your ceiling, the size of your hallway, and the rest of your home’s decor.

Flush Mount Ceiling Lights

Flush mount ceiling lights are simple, unobtrusive fixtures that attach directly to the ceiling. They come in a variety of shapes, sizes, and styles, so you’re sure to find one that complements your decor. These fixtures work well in small hallways or spaces with low ceilings.

Track Lighting

Track lighting is a versatile lighting solution that allows you to direct light exactly where you want it. They come in various styles, from modern to traditional, and are perfect for longer hallways or spaces where light direction flexibility is important.

Wall Sconces

Wall sconces are wall-mounted fixtures that provide indirect lighting, perfect for creating a cozy ambiance in your hallway. They come in numerous styles and can complement other lighting fixtures in your home.

Cove Lighting

Cove lighting refers to lighting fixtures installed along the recesses of walls or ceilings. They are perfect for creating a dramatic entrance or adding a touch of sophistication to your hallway.
